    A DEFRA approved stove is a multi-fuel or wood-burning appliance that has been tested by the Department for Environment, Food and Rural Affairs (DEFRA) to ensure that it complies with the strict requirements of smoke control zones. These stoves are often suitable for use with wood and smokeless fuels in the area where they are installed, but not with damp or wet wood.

    These stoves are able to be used in the majority of Smoke Controlled Areas, as long they have a Defra Exempt Chimney Liner. The stove must have a minimum flue of 5.5 inches to be exempt from Defra. The chimney liner must be of a sufficient size for the combustion process. luxury DEFRA stoves stoves that are exempted are not permitted to be used in conjunction with open fires, or any other unauthorised appliances that could cause nuisance smoke.

    Defra approved stoves are able to burn wood and smokeless fuels. They have been tested for compliance with strict emission regulations. These stoves are typically identified with Defra approval and the word SE which stands for smoke-exempt appliance. Ecodesign, a European standard focusing on energy efficiency and environmental performance is also available. This certification helps reduce harmful particulates, carbon monoxide and other pollutants.

    A Defra Recommended Stoves approved stove will come with a secondary air combustion system that is controlled by a chrome lever at the bottom of the stove. This feature draws air over the flame, re-burning any unburnt fuel and drastically reducing emissions. This feature also improves the efficiency of the stove, which will save you money over time.

    Before the Clean Air Acts of 1956 and 1968, it was common to see residential homes emitting large amounts of smoke. This caused smog in cities and towns. This led to health problems in the areas. In order to combat this the government created Smoke Control Areas which meant homeowners' homes could not create smoke emissions in these areas. Many homeowners, however, wanted to go back to stoves that burn wood or multi-fuel due to cost savings and lifestyle preferences. This led to Defra the introduction of testing and approval schemes for stoves that allow them to be used in smoke controlled areas.

    The defra-approved stoves can be used in smoke-free areas because they are deemed to be "Defra exempt appliances". It means that the stoves have been tested to ensure they don't emit smoke when used normally. They are also able to be used with certain types of fuels that are prohibited, which include logs, provided that they are properly prepared. Each stove has its own list of exclusions that will differ from stove to stove.
